I am PhD Graduate from the Mechanical Engineering department at Carnegie Mellon University. My work as a PhD student focused on studying the Mechanical Properties of thin films. My work can basically be divided into two parts: 1. the design of a reliable, high through-put MEMS test platform, 2. the use of the test platform for material characterization by studying materials’ properties and size effect in strength for different materials, namely poly crystalline silicon and aluminum.The design and optimization of the test platform was carried on using ANSYS finite element simulation, and the final design was created in AutoCAD before manufacture. The material characterization includes strength test, scanning electron microscopy and electron backscatter diffraction investigations.During my academic journey, I have been exposed to many areas of study including solid mechanics, fluid mechanics, finite element method and wind energy.
